Transaction ec98240361031d979a154f216eb42c830f9ce8e7c89a97d889edf5fe78c37d29
1 Input
1 Output
-
ec98240361031d979a154f216eb42c830f9ce8e7c89a97d889edf5fe78c37d29:0
- value
- 3091508
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e23d8d69b30ecf7dd721a2010ed5fb50cdb47c
- address
- bc1quh3rmrtfkv8v7lwhyx3qzrk4ldgvmdru05z2ys